Pterostilbene
A natural stilbenoid related to Resveratrol. Displays anti-oxidative, anti-cancer, anti-hypercholesterolemia, and anti-hypertriglyceridemia properties. Pterostilbene alters gene expression in pancreatic cancer and increases the antiproliferative markers cytochrome C, Smac/DIABLO, and MnSOD/antioxidant activity. It was also shown to inhibit phosphorylated STAT3, a marker of accelerated tumorigenesis, and decrease pancreatic tumor growth in vivo. Group: Biochemicals. Pterostilbene
Pterostilbene is a stilbenoid isolated from blueberries and Pterocarpus marsupium [1]. Shows anti-oxidant, anti-inflammatory, anti-carcinogenic, anti-diabetic and anti-obesity properties [1] [4]. Pterostilbene blocks ROS production [3] , also exhibits inhibitory activity against various free radicals such as DPPH, ABTS, hydroxyl, superoxide and hydrogen peroxide [4]. Pteryxin
Pteryxin, a natural coumarin compound found in the herbs of Peucedanum harry-smithii var. subglabrum, shows muscle-relaxant property. Pteryxin exhibits hepatoprotective and nitric oxide production inhibitory activity. Uses: Muscle-relaxant. PTFE
Tetrafluoroethylene, stabilized appears as a colorless odorless gas. Easily ignited. Vapors are heavier than air. May asphyxiate by the displacement of air. May violently polymerize under prolonged exposure to fire or heat, violently rupturing the container. Under prolonged exposure to fire or heat the containers may rupture violently and rocket.
